Armstrong to Present Visiting Writers Series Event Featuring Emily Rosko on Oct. 13


On Thursday, Oct. 13 at 7 p.m. Visiting Writers Series Reading Featuring Emily Rosko. Armstrong State University’s College of Liberal Arts will present a poetry reading by acclaimed author Emily Rosko. Awarded the Iowa Poetry Prize and a Glasgow Prize for Emerging Writers for Raw Goods Inventory, Rosko will read from her latest poetry collection, Prop Rockery. A former Wallace Stegner Fellow at Stanford University, Rosko is also the past recipient of Poetry magazine’s Ruth Lilly Fellowship and a Jacob

K. Javits Fellowship. She is an associate professor of English at the College of Charleston and poetry editor for Crazyhorse literary journal. Additional support for the event, which is free and open to the public, is provided by Armstrong’s Department of Languages, Literature and Philosophy and Gail and Mickey Rountree, in memory of Rhett Morgan Rountree.

This event will be located at Foxy Loxy Café 1919 Bull Street Savannah, Ga.
